Julia Bishop
Julia Bishop
is an English
Baroque violin
specialist. She was a member of
The English Concert
for six years, and has toured the world with most of the UK's leading period instrument orchestras. She has appeared as an orchestral leader and concerto soloist with the
Gabrieli Consort
,
Brandenburg Consort
,
Florilegium early music ensemble
and the
Hanover Band
. Bishop has taught baroque violin techniques at the
Royal Academy of Music
, London.
Bishop was a member of the Baroque group
Red Priest
. She was interviewed on the
BBC Radio 4
program ''
Woman's Hour
'' in January 2006.
